The DC power supply for nuclear fusion experimental system based on the low aspect ratio spherical torus requires a low voltage and high current output to power a toroidal field coil consisting of a single turn center conductor. To meet such requirements, the self commutated converter using power-MOSFET, which is more efficient than the conventional thyristor or diode converter, is proposed, The converter has the advantages of fast switching speed, low on-state resistance and voltage gate signal. The operating characteristics of power-MOSFET and the switching unit using four MOSFET elements are also mentioned.
